Flatlined Revenue
You have the product. You have the capacity. But revenue has plateaued for years. Pipeline feels inconsistent. Forecasts are optimistic. Growth depends on a few key accounts.
Disconnected Demand
Trade shows. Cold outreach. A website. Activity without integration. No clear ICP. No unified message. No measurable pipeline contribution.
Unstructured Sales Execution
Reps react to inbound and protect existing accounts. There is no disciplined opportunity management. Pipeline reviews lack rigor. Discounting replaces strategy.

How Engagement Works
Every engagement begins with the Commercial Engine Diagnostic — a structured assessment that quantifies revenue gaps, margin pressure, and commercial system breakdowns.
From there, we choose the right path forward.
Commercial Engine Diagnostic
Step 1 / Fixed-Scope EngagementA focused advisory engagement to evaluate your commercial engine and define the right 90-day execution plan.
- Revenue and pipeline analysis
- Margin and pricing discipline review
- ICP, positioning, and demand structure assessment
- Sales process and opportunity management audit
- KPI dashboard and operating cadence design
A board-ready 90-day roadmap with clear ownership and measurable targets.

For more than 15 years, I've advised and led commercial strategy inside manufacturing and industrial businesses.
I scaled a manufacturing company from $6M to $21M in revenue and helped build the commercial operating discipline that supported a $35M+ strategic acquisition. That outcome was not campaign-driven. It was the result of structured operating cadence, margin protection, and accountable leadership.
I've worked directly with executive teams, boards, and investors to align growth strategy with enterprise value. I understand how capital evaluates performance — and how commercial systems must hold up under scrutiny.
Through Evans Advisory, I help industrial leaders install disciplined commercial operating systems that make growth predictable, measurable, and defensible. I remain directly accountable for strategy, operating cadence, and outcomes.
